Searched refs:max_sge (Results 1 - 25 of 34) sorted by relevance

12

/freebsd-11-stable/sys/ofed/drivers/infiniband/ulp/sdp/
H A Dsdp_cma.c61 max_sges = device_attr->max_sge;
84 ssk->max_sge = sdp_get_max_dev_sge(device);
85 sdp_dbg(sk, "Max sges: %d\n", ssk->max_sge);
87 qp_init_attr.cap.max_send_sge = MIN(ssk->max_sge, SDP_MAX_SEND_SGES);
91 qp_init_attr.cap.max_recv_sge = MIN(ssk->max_sge, SDP_MAX_RECV_SGES);
H A Dsdp.h407 int max_sge; member in struct:sdp_sock
/freebsd-11-stable/contrib/ofed/libibverbs/
H A Dkern-abi.h228 __u32 max_sge; member in struct:ibv_query_device_resp
1103 __u32 max_sge; member in struct:ibv_create_srq
1117 __u32 max_sge; member in struct:ibv_create_xsrq
1128 __u32 max_sge; member in struct:ibv_create_srq_resp
1155 __u32 max_sge; member in struct:ibv_query_srq_resp
1246 __u32 max_sge; member in struct:ibv_modify_srq_v3
1279 __u32 max_sge; member in struct:ibv_create_wq
1289 __u32 max_sge; member in struct:ibv_create_wq_resp
H A Dcmd.c82 device_attr->max_sge = resp->max_sge;
649 cmd->max_sge = attr->attr.max_sge;
662 attr->attr.max_sge = resp->max_sge;
694 cmd->max_sge = attr_ex->attr.max_sge;
744 attr_ex->attr.max_sge = resp->max_sge;
[all...]
H A Dverbs.h155 int max_sge; member in struct:ibv_device_attr
644 uint32_t max_sge; member in struct:ibv_srq_attr
696 uint32_t max_sge; member in struct:ibv_wq_init_attr
1942 * srq_attr->max_wr and srq_attr->max_sge are read the determine the
1944 * on return. If ibv_create_srq() succeeds, then max_wr and max_sge
2147 * wq_init_attr->max_wr and wq_init_attr->max_sge determine
2150 * If ibv_create_wq() succeeds, then max_wr and max_sge will always be
/freebsd-11-stable/sys/ofed/include/uapi/rdma/
H A Dib_user_verbs.h188 __u32 max_sge; member in struct:ib_uverbs_query_device_resp
955 __u32 max_sge; member in struct:ib_uverbs_create_srq
966 __u32 max_sge; member in struct:ib_uverbs_create_xsrq
977 __u32 max_sge; member in struct:ib_uverbs_create_srq_resp
998 __u32 max_sge; member in struct:ib_uverbs_query_srq_resp
1020 __u32 max_sge; member in struct:ib_uverbs_ex_create_wq
1028 __u32 max_sge; member in struct:ib_uverbs_ex_create_wq_resp
/freebsd-11-stable/sys/dev/mlx4/mlx4_ib/
H A Dmlx4_ib_srq.c88 init_attr->attr.max_sge > dev->dev->caps.max_srq_sge)
98 srq->msrq.max_gs = init_attr->attr.max_sge;
272 srq_attr->max_sge = srq->msrq.max_gs;
/freebsd-11-stable/contrib/ofed/librdmacm/examples/
H A Drdma_xserver.c57 attr.attr.max_sge = 1;
/freebsd-11-stable/sys/dev/mthca/
H A Dmthca_srq.c208 attr->max_sge > dev->limits.max_srq_sge)
212 srq->max_gs = attr->max_sge;
290 attr->max_sge = srq->max_gs;
414 srq_attr->max_sge = srq->max_gs;
/freebsd-11-stable/contrib/ofed/libmlx4/
H A Dmlx4.c230 context->max_sge = dev_attrs.orig_attr.max_sge;
H A Dsrq.c244 if (attr_ex->attr.max_wr > 1 << 16 || attr_ex->attr.max_sge > 64)
255 srq->max_gs = attr_ex->attr.max_sge;
H A Dverbs.c650 if (attr->attr.max_wr > 1 << 16 || attr->attr.max_sge > 64)
661 srq->max_gs = attr->attr.max_sge;
796 attr->cap.max_send_sge > ctx->max_sge ||
797 attr->cap.max_recv_sge > ctx->max_sge)
H A Dmlx4.h143 int max_sge; member in struct:mlx4_context
/freebsd-11-stable/sys/ofed/include/rdma/
H A Drdmavt_qp.h179 * and stored in qp->r_rq.max_sge (or srq->rq.max_sge).
204 u8 max_sge; member in struct:rvt_rq
468 rq->max_sge * sizeof(struct ib_sge)) * n);
H A Dib_verbs.h301 int max_sge; member in struct:ib_device_attr
940 u32 max_sge; member in struct:ib_srq_attr
1501 u32 max_sge; member in struct:ib_wq_init_attr
2672 * srq_attr->max_wr and srq_attr->max_sge are read the determine the
2674 * on return. If ib_create_srq() succeeds, then max_wr and max_sge
/freebsd-11-stable/contrib/ofed/libmlx5/
H A Dverbs.c621 int max_sge; local
650 max_sge = ctx->max_rq_desc_sz / sizeof(struct mlx5_wqe_data_seg);
651 if (attr->attr.max_sge > max_sge) {
659 srq->max_gs = attr->attr.max_sge;
681 attr->attr.max_sge = srq->max_gs;
928 num_scatter = max_t(uint32_t, attr->max_sge, 1);
1802 int max_sge; local
1834 max_sge = ctx->max_recv_wr / sizeof(struct mlx5_wqe_data_seg);
1835 if (attr->attr.max_sge > max_sg
[all...]
/freebsd-11-stable/sys/dev/ocs_fc/
H A Docs_pci.c875 uint32_t max_sge = 0; local
883 ocs_hw_get(&ocs->hw, OCS_HW_MAX_SGE, &max_sge);
894 max_sge, /* segment length restrictions */
H A Docs_node.c241 uint32_t max_sge; local
254 if (0 == ocs_hw_get(&ocs->hw, OCS_HW_MAX_SGE, &max_sge) &&
256 max_xfer_size = max_sge * num_sgl;
/freebsd-11-stable/sys/dev/mlx5/mlx5_ib/
H A Dmlx5_ib_srq.c261 srq->msrq.max_gs = init_attr->attr.max_sge;
391 srq_attr->max_sge = srq->msrq.max_gs;
/freebsd-11-stable/sys/ofed/drivers/infiniband/core/
H A Dib_uverbs_cmd.c439 resp->max_sge = attr->max_sge;
3257 required_cmd_sz = offsetof(typeof(cmd), max_sge) + sizeof(cmd.max_sge);
3298 wq_init_attr.max_sge = cmd.max_sge;
3329 resp.max_sge = wq_init_attr.max_sge;
3939 attr.attr.max_sge = cmd->max_sge;
[all...]
/freebsd-11-stable/sys/dev/qlnx/qlnxe/
H A Decore_roce_api.h103 u8 max_sge; /* The maximum number of scatter/gather entries member in struct:ecore_rdma_device
H A Decore_rdma_api.h113 u8 max_sge; /* The maximum number of scatter/gather entries member in struct:ecore_rdma_device
/freebsd-11-stable/sys/ofed/drivers/infiniband/ulp/ipoib/
H A Dipoib_cm.c1345 static void ipoib_cm_create_srq(struct ipoib_dev_priv *priv, int max_sge) argument
1350 .max_sge = max_sge
/freebsd-11-stable/sys/dev/cxgbe/iw_cxgbe/
H A Dprovider.c338 props->max_sge = T4_MAX_RECV_SGE;
/freebsd-11-stable/contrib/ofed/libibverbs/examples/
H A Ddevinfo.c469 printf("\tmax_sge:\t\t\t%d\n", device_attr.orig_attr.max_sge);

Completed in 219 milliseconds

12